Clover: Cis-eLement OVERrepresentation
Introduction
Clover is a program for identifying functional sites in DNA sequences. If you give it a set of DNA sequences that share a common function, it will compare them to a library of sequence motifs (e.g. transcription factor binding patterns), and identify which if any of the motifs are statistically overrepresented in the sequence set.
